git在分支上传
-
在Git中,分支是非常重要的概念之一。它允许我们在同一个项目中同时进行不同的工作,而不会相互影响。在开发过程中,通常我们会在主分支上创建一个新的分支,并在新的分支上进行开发。当开发完成后,我们可以将代码提交到远程仓库中。
下面是在Git中上传分支的步骤:
1. 确保你已经在本地创建了你要上传的分支。使用以下命令创建并切换到一个新的分支:
“`
git branch
git checkout
“`
2. 在新的分支上进行开发,添加、修改或删除文件。3. 使用以下命令将修改的文件添加到暂存区:
“`
git add
“`
或者可以使用以下命令将所有修改的文件添加到暂存区:
“`
git add .
“`
4. 使用以下命令提交文件到本地的分支:
“`
git commit -m “commit message”
“`
确保你在commit message中写上一些表达清楚修改内容的信息。5. 将本地分支推送到远程仓库。使用以下命令:
“`
git push origin
“`
如果你的远程仓库在其他分支上,将``替换为你要推送到的分支名称。 当你执行`git push`命令时,Git会将你的本地分支上传到远程仓库,并在远程仓库中自动创建一个与本地分支同名的分支。
这样,你就成功地将本地分支上传到了远程仓库。其他人就可以从远程仓库中检出该分支,并在该分支上进行工作了。
希望这些步骤对你有所帮助!
2年前 -
在git中,要将分支上传到远程仓库,可以使用以下步骤:
1. 确保你已经将本地分支切换到要上传的分支上。你可以使用以下命令来切换分支:
“`
git checkout your_branch_name
“`
如果分支不存在,可以使用以下命令来创建并切换至新分支:
“`
git checkout -b your_branch_name
“`2. 确保你已经将本地分支与远程仓库的分支关联起来。你可以使用以下命令来关联分支:
“`
git push origin your_branch_name
“`
这将会将本地分支与名为your_branch_name的远程分支进行关联。3. 使用以下命令将本地分支的改动上传到远程仓库:
“`
git push origin your_branch_name
“`
这将会将你在本地分支上的提交推送到远程分支上。4. 如果你的本地分支是第一次与远程分支进行关联并推送,你需要添加 `-u` 参数,使得本地分支与远程分支进行关联,将来你只需要使用 `git push` 命令来推送改动:
“`
git push -u origin your_branch_name
“`5. 如果你需要将本地的多个分支一次性推送到远程,可以使用以下命令:
“`
git push –all origin
“`
这将会将本地的所有分支推送到远程仓库。总结:
通过上述步骤,你可以将本地分支上传到远程仓库。确保你已经关联了本地分支与远程分支,并使用 `git push` 命令将本地改动推送到远程分支。2年前 -
在Git中,分支上传是指将本地分支推送到远程仓库。分支上传可以帮助团队成员共享自己的代码变更,并且可以与其他人进行协作与合并操作。下面将详细介绍分支上传的方法和操作流程。
1. 创建分支
首先,我们需要创建一个本地分支来进行开发工作。可以使用以下命令在本地创建一个新的分支:
“`
$ git branch
“`
其中,``是分支的名称。例如,我们可以使用以下命令创建一个名为”feature”的新分支:
“`
$ git branch feature
“`
创建分支后,可以使用以下命令切换到该分支:
“`
$ git checkout
“`
或者可以使用以下命令创建并切换到新分支:
“`
$ git checkout -b
“`2. 提交代码
在创建并切换到分支后,我们可以进行开发工作并提交代码。使用以下命令将代码添加到暂存区:
“`
$ git add
“`
其中,``是要提交的文件名,或者使用以下命令将所有修改过的文件添加到暂存区:
“`
$ git add .
“`
然后,使用以下命令进行提交:
“`
$ git commit -m “commit message”
“`
其中,`”commit message”`是本次提交的描述信息,可以根据实际情况进行填写。3. 推送分支
在提交代码后,我们可以将本地分支推送到远程仓库。使用以下命令将本地分支推送到远程仓库:
“`
$ git push origin
“`
其中,``是要推送的分支名称。 4. 设置跟踪分支
推送分支后,我们可以使用以下命令将本地分支与远程分支进行关联,以便后续的推送和拉取操作:
“`
$ git branch -u origin/
“`
或者可以使用以下命令将当前分支与远程分支进行关联:
“`
$ git branch –set-upstream-to=origin/
“`5. 更新远程分支
在推送分支后,如果其他人在远程仓库中对分支进行了修改,我们可以使用以下命令将远程分支的更新拉取到本地:
“`
$ git pull origin
“`
或者可以使用以下命令同时从远程拉取最新代码并合并到本地分支:
“`
$ git pull –rebase origin
“`总结:
1. 创建分支:使用`git branch`命令创建本地分支,并使用`git checkout`命令切换到分支。
2. 提交代码:使用`git add`命令将修改过的文件添加到暂存区,然后使用`git commit`命令提交代码。
3. 推送分支:使用`git push`命令将本地分支推送到远程仓库。
4. 设置跟踪分支:使用`git branch -u`命令或`git branch –set-upstream-to`命令与远程分支进行关联。
5. 更新远程分支:使用`git pull`命令将远程分支的更新拉取到本地分支。以上就是在Git中进行分支上传的方法和操作流程。通过这些步骤,你可以方便地与团队成员共享自己的代码变更,并进行协作与合并操作。
2年前